What is Emergency Roofing? Fast Help for Crab Orchard Homes
If you live in Crab Orchard, you know our weather can turn on a dime. One moment it's calm, and the next, a summer thunderstorm barrels over Flat Top Mountain, bringing hail and heavy rain. Or a winter ice storm settles in, leaving a thick, heavy blanket on every rooftop. When your roof gets hit hard, you need help fast. That's what emergency roofing is all about. It's not about the final, pretty repair. It's about stopping the damage right now. We tarp the hole, secure loose shingles, and get the water out of your living room. We make your home safe and dry until we can come back for the permanent fix.
A roofing emergency means water is coming into your home now, or there's a serious risk it will soon. A few missing shingles on a sunny day can wait. But if a tree limb punched through your roof, or you see a big sag in your ceiling, that's an emergency. Crab Orchard's Climate and Your Roof
Our roofs work hard here in West Virginia. They face humid summers, freezing winters, and everything in between. This cycle of wet and dry, freeze and thaw, wears on roofing materials. In older neighborhoods like Lester, you'll see classic asphalt shingle roofs. They are common and do a good job, but over 15-20 years, our weather can make them brittle. In newer builds, you might see more metal roofs going up. They handle our snow loads well and shed ice efficiently. No matter your roof type, the goal is the same: keep the water out. When a storm compromises that, you have a problem that needs immediate attention.
Understanding the Costs of Emergency Roof Help
When you call for emergency help, it's different from scheduling a routine repair. A crew may need to drop everything and come out after hours. This often means a call-out or dispatch fee. For Crab Orchard Emergency Roofing, this fee covers getting our truck and team to your home, any time, day or night. Think of it like a trip charge. After that, we charge for the actual emergency work we do.
The most common emergency job is tarping. We cover the damaged area with a heavy-duty, waterproof tarp and secure it so the wind can't get under it. The cost for tarping depends on the size of the hole and how hard it is to get to. A simple spot on a single-story roof costs less than a complex tear on a steep, two-story house. We always give you a clear price before we start any work.
Here's good news for Crab Orchard homeowners: If storm damage caused your roof problem, your homeowner's insurance may help. We can work directly with your insurance company. We document the damage with photos and provide a detailed report for your claim. This can often cover the cost of both the emergency tarping and the final repair. When to Call Us Immediately vs. When You Can Wait
How do you know if it's a true emergency? Use this simple guide.

- Active water pouring or dripping into your home.
- A large section of roof is missing (from wind or a fallen tree).
- Your ceiling is sagging or bulging with water weight.
- There is a large hole you can see daylight through.
- Major flashing around your chimney is torn off.
It can likely wait for normal business hours if:
- A few shingles are missing, but the underlayment looks dry and intact.
- You have a minor leak in an attic space that isn't dripping into living areas.
- Your gutters are clogged, but no water is entering the home.
When in doubt, call. We'd rather come check on a small concern than have you wake up to a flooded bedroom.
Your Safety-First Checklist While Waiting for Help
Your safety is the most important thing. Here is what to do (and NOT do) after you call us.
DO:
- Move furniture, rugs, and electronics away from the leak.
- Place buckets or trash cans under drips to catch water.
- Use a mop or towels to soak up standing water on the floor.
- Turn off electricity to the affected room if water is near light fixtures or outlets.
- Take photos of the damage for your insurance company.
DO NOT:
- DO NOT climb onto your roof. A damaged or wet roof is extremely slippery and dangerous. The structure may be weak.
- Do not try to patch the hole yourself from the outside.
- Do not pull down sagging ceiling material. It may be holding a lot of water.

Local Rules for Crab Orchard Roof Repairs
Once the emergency is handled, you'll need a permanent repair. In Crab Orchard, most major roof replacements require a building permit from the local code office. This ensures the work meets safety standards. A full replacement will also need a final inspection. For smaller repairs, a permit may not be needed. We handle all of this for you.
